This paper focuses on the development and application of a relative status measure in the Chesapeake Bay Program (CBP): the basis of its methodology and lessons learned from its use in assessing the condition of water quality and biological parameters tracked in the CBP long term monitoring programs. This status measure has been in use and in the grey literature of the Bay Program analysts for over a decade, but has not been formally published previously.
